One-Pan Chicken and Veggie Skillet
A hearty, one-pan meal featuring juicy chicken thighs, caramelized veggies, and a creamy mushroom sauce. This american-inspired chicken ready in about 45 minutes pairs chicken thighs, bell peppers, onion for a weeknight-friendly dinner that comes together with one pan and minimal cleanup. Each serving lands at about 400 calories and feeds 4, so it slots cleanly into a weekly meal plan and pairs well with a quick salad or grain on the side. Ingredients
- 4 (6 oz each) chicken thighs
- 2 (any color) bell peppers
- 1 large onion
- 3 cloves garlic
- 1 can (10.5 oz) creamed mushroom soup
- 1/2 cup low-sodium chicken broth
- 2 tbsp unsalted butter
- 2 tbsp all-purpose flour
- 1 tsp thyme
- 1/2 tsp salt
- 1/4 tsp black pepper

Instructions
- Step 1: Preheat oven to 400°F (200°C). Pat chicken thighs dry and season with 1/4 tsp salt and 1/8 tsp pepper.
- Step 2: Heat 2 tbsp butter in an oven-safe skillet over medium-high heat. Add chicken thighs and sear for 3-4 minutes per side until golden brown. Transfer to a plate.
- Step 3: In the same skillet, add 1/2 chopped onion and 2 chopped bell peppers. Sauté for 5 minutes until softened. Add 3 minced garlic cloves and cook 1 minute until fragrant.
- Step 4: Stir in 1/2 cup chicken broth and 1 can creamed mushroom soup. Bring to a simmer, then sprinkle with 2 tbsp flour and 1 tsp thyme. Cook 2-3 minutes until sauce thickens.
- Step 5: Return chicken to skillet, nestle into veggies, and bake for 15-20 minutes until chicken is fully cooked and crispy on top.

How do I store leftover One-Pan Chicken and Veggie Skillet?
Cool to room temperature within 2 hours, then store in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 4 days. Reheat covered in a 350°F oven for 10-12 minutes, or microwave at 70% power in 60-second bursts to keep chicken thighs from drying out.

How do I scale One-Pan Chicken and Veggie Skillet for a different number of people?
The recipe is written for 4 servings. Multiply each ingredient by (your serving target / 4). Cook time stays roughly the same up to 2x; for 3-4x batches, switch from a skillet to a sheet pan or stockpot so the food isn't crowded — overcrowding steams instead of browns.
